A/B Testing Software Takes Out the Guesswork
One of the most consistent and reliable ways to optimize a website is to use A/B testing to determine which arrangement of page elements will have the greatest impact on the visitor. Essentially, the A/B test chooses one element of a website and changes that element. A portion of the users visiting the website are directed toward one version, while the other portion are directed to a different version. The website element being tested can be as simple as the font, color scheme or offer provided by the website.
A/B Testing is Easy
Marketers must know which results they want from the A/B test before performing it. For example, if email marketers are testing an email signup form, the most successful test will be the one that receives the largest number of email signups.
When performing the A/B test, marketers want to make sure that they do not change more than one element of the website. For example, if each website has a different offer and a different font, the marketer will not know whether a website is converting because of the font or because of the offer.
Bring Traffic
Once the A/B test has been set up, the webmaster must find a way to bring traffic to a website. This can be accomplished easily by purchasing pay-per-click ads. The larger the volume of traffic, the more accurate that the A/B test will be. For websites that already have a large volume of regular traffic, this test will be even easier.
Retest As Much as Possible
After the test has been completed, the marketer will want to retest to verify that the results are not coincidental. There is no set number of times that the marketer will need to retest, but performing the test multiple times will increase the chances that the test will be accurate.
Benefits of A/B Testing
The great thing about A/B testing is that webmasters can slowly optimize their websites to maximize their effectiveness. A/B testing takes the guesswork out of website optimization by allowing webmasters to know what works and what doesn’t work with the help of hard data. A/B testing is also very affordable and requires very little work. All that is needed is a web designer or copywriter and a software program that can automatically redirect visitors.
